Approximate symmetries in nuclei and the 2νββ-decay rate
Rumyantsev, O. A. · Urin, M. H.
Original · EN
A nonstandard method for calculating the nuclear 2νββ - decay amplitude is proposed. The method is based on the explicit use of those approximate symmetries of a nuclear hamiltonian, which correspond to the operators of allowed β -- transitions. Within the framework of the proposed method the mentioned amplitude is calculated for a wide range of nuclei. The model parameters used in calculations are taken from independent data. Calculated half-lifes are compared with known experimental data.
